Stablecoin Supply Jumps by $17B Since Beginning of 2025

2025-02-12 By admin

Blockchain metrics firm Glassnode has released data showing that circulating stablecoin supply has skyrocketed to roughly $211.2 billion since the beginning of the year, a $17 billion increase in less than two months.
